Chicken Zucchini Soup (30min Recipe)
-Ingredients-
1tsp olive oil
1 large onion diced
8 cups chicken or turkey broth
1/2 tsp poultry seasoning
1/2 tsp basil
1 cup carrot sliced
1 cup celery sliced
2 cups Chopped chicken or turkey
1 large Zucchini
1 tbs chopped Parsley
Salt & pepper to your tasting!
-Directions-
Slice your Zucchini into strips
Heat a pan with oil over medium heat. Cook onion until its tender add your meat. Cook til brown (5mins)
Add broth, seasonings, carrots, & celery, let simmer uncovered (15-20mins) or until veggies are tender.
Add Zucchini strips let Cook 1-2mins (or until tender)
Let it sit 2mins to soften & then serve!

Low carb Foods
Meats such as, Chicken breast, lean cuts of beef e.g. sirloin & tenderloin, Pork, Shellfish, Tofu.
Fats such as Avocados, Coconut oil, Nuts e.g. Almonds, Walnuts & Pecans, Seeds Pumpkin, Chia, & Flax, Salmon, Greek yogurt.
Non-starch Veggies such as leafy greens e.g. Spinach, Kale, Broccoli, Cauliflower, Bell peppers, Zucchini, Cucumber, Green beans, & Mushrooms.
Fruits- Berries e.g. strawberries, blueberries, raspberries, Melons such as watermelon, cantaloupe, dew melon, peaches, plums, & kiwi. (these have natural sugars)
Beans- lentils, chickpeas, green peas, black beans, kidney beans, pinto beans, navy beans.
Beverages- Water, unsweet teas, Unsweet black coffee, Sugar free sparkling water (moderation some have high sodium) bone broth, Diet drinks (in moderation always check the labels) Sugar free soda (check labels & drink in moderation) red or white wine, spirits (without sugary mixers)
These are just suggestions not required!
